@ the uncouth and infamously scummy person who posted above me, all I know is that when mining started, Evan started buying the coins from the miners.  I personally don't think he was mining much (just from one or two computers in his house) Even so, that doesn't matter because the coin was announced formally at least 2 days prior (that's how I found it) and if you were on top of it, you too could have started mining.  I was ignorant of all the things that you can do to mine, such as rent vps and mine from them, and I had a hard time setting up the miner myself, as I was a total newb.  But Evan was there buying 10,000 to 20,000 coins at a time from people.  Which I don't think he would have done if he was mining them up himself, and I also think it showed that he had confidence in his coin.

Then, he also spent a lot of them on competitions, like coin name, etc...

Later he paid for legal council, marketing, and even developers.

He is always working on the code, every day except, usually, Sundays.  He has an amazing work ethic, which probably is helped by his passion.

Evening Smiley
It was an amazing conference, very professional indeed, mostly geared towards trusts, trustees and lawyers who work with them, a lot of fun knowing more about crypto than so many smart people gathered together to discuss it, they definitely saw it as something that their clients would be asking them to either buy with their trust funds or place already bought/mined ones in to trusts with them and I was able to point them to secure ways of doing this with Bitcoin at least, I didn't get in to DASH with them as they were mostly focused on Bitcoin or just the concept of crypto in general, they were too new to it all and a bit skeptical of the whole scene to be very receptive I thought, but I made some good contacts and if I need legal work done locally or with crypto I shall certainly use the company that organized it and it's quite possible that I may also set up a trust with some of my coins as they are allocated to go to a charitable donation and other beneficiaries, so I would be certainly talking about DASH then I imagine.

Edit
They also looked in to what crypto was, like money/currency/commodity, etc, what regulation would be applicable, one of the speakers is advising Jersey on drafting proposals for this atm, https://bitcoinmagazine.com/21183/government-jersey-publishes-consultation-paper-risks-regulation-digital-currencies
